My little puppy is a runt beagle and rat terrier mix..she is 1 1/2 pounds and 1 1/2 years old..I need to know how much I should be feeding her..I do not want to over feed her or under feed her..help..anyone...

First you should be feeding adult food(you did say she is one and half years old)If she is under a year old than puppy food, probably small bites. Make sure it's a high quality food.
On every dog food bag(can) there is a feeding chart. Go by the chart!
If you feed wet and dry food, you might have to guestamate alittle on the amount of dry and wet food togehter.
